在使用西部數(shù)碼建站助手進(jìn)行FTP操作的過程中,可能會遇到文件編碼的問題。這不僅影響文件的正常讀取和顯示,還可能導(dǎo)致網(wǎng)站出現(xiàn)亂碼或功能異常。了解如何解決這些問題至關(guān)重要。
在傳輸文件之前,首先要確保源文件本身的編碼格式正確無誤。如果原文件編碼為UTF-8,而目標(biāo)服務(wù)器設(shè)置為GBK,就容易產(chǎn)生亂碼問題??梢越柚谋揪庉嬈鳎ㄈ鏝otepad++)來檢查并轉(zhuǎn)換文件的編碼格式,以確保與目標(biāo)服務(wù)器相匹配。
不同的FTP客戶端有不同的默認(rèn)編碼設(shè)置。使用西部數(shù)碼建站助手時,應(yīng)進(jìn)入其設(shè)置選項,找到“字符集”或“編碼”相關(guān)配置項。將編碼設(shè)置調(diào)整為與服務(wù)器一致,比如都采用UTF-8或者GBK等常見編碼方式。還需關(guān)注是否啟用了自動檢測編碼的功能,有時它會根據(jù)實際情況自動選擇合適的編碼。
完成文件上傳后,需要立即驗證文件的編碼情況??梢酝ㄟ^瀏覽器直接訪問網(wǎng)頁查看是否有亂碼現(xiàn)象;也可以通過SSH登錄到服務(wù)器上,利用命令行工具(如cat、vi)打開文件進(jìn)行檢查。若發(fā)現(xiàn)問題,應(yīng)及時調(diào)整編碼設(shè)置重新上傳。
當(dāng)本地文件編碼正確且FTP客戶端也已正確配置但仍存在亂碼時,則可能是服務(wù)器端設(shè)置了錯誤的編碼格式。這時可以聯(lián)系主機(jī)提供商的技術(shù)支持人員尋求幫助,要求他們協(xié)助修改PHP.ini或其他配置文件中的默認(rèn)字符集設(shè)置。如果是自己管理的服務(wù)器,則可以根據(jù)官方文檔自行調(diào)整。
為了避免因不同部分使用不同編碼而導(dǎo)致的混亂,在整個項目開發(fā)周期內(nèi)盡量保持所有文件及數(shù)據(jù)庫記錄都使用同一種編碼格式。這樣不僅可以減少潛在的兼容性問題,也有利于后期維護(hù)工作的開展。
在使用西部數(shù)碼建站助手進(jìn)行FTP操作時遇到文件編碼問題并不罕見,但只要按照上述方法逐一排查并采取相應(yīng)措施就能有效解決問題,確保網(wǎng)站內(nèi)容能夠被正確展示給用戶。
建站 客戶端 可以通過 則可 也有 就能 或其他 解決問題 實際情況 設(shè)置為 它會 也已 如何解決 但仍 還需 為了避免 編輯器 命令行 配置文件 還可能2025-01-20
廣州蘇營貿(mào)易有限公司專注海外推廣十年,是谷歌推廣.Facebook廣告核心全球合作伙伴,我們精英化的技術(shù)團(tuán)隊為企業(yè)提供谷歌海外推廣+外貿(mào)網(wǎng)站建設(shè)+網(wǎng)站維護(hù)運營+Google SEO優(yōu)化+社交營銷為您提供一站式海外營銷服務(wù)。
We and selected third parties use cookies or similar technologies for technical purposes and, with your consent, for other purposes as specified in the cookie policy.
You can consent to the use of such technologies by closing this notice, by interacting with any link or button outside of this notice or by continuing to browse otherwise.